The question below is followed by three statements I, II and III. You have to determine whether the data given is sufficient for answering the question. You should use the data and your knowledge of mathematics to choose the best possible answer. A, B and C are three partner in a business. They invested for x, y and z months. Their investment were in the ratio of 1 : 2 : 3. What is the profit A in the business when the total profit is Rs. 6000? I. x + y + z = 30 II. x, y and z are in the arithmetic progression. III. x > y Correct Answer All the statements together are required to answer the question.
The ratio of profit of A, B and C = x : 2y : 3z
Total profit = Rs. 6000
Statement I
x + y + z = 30 ---- (1)
Statement II
x, y and z are in the arithmetic progression.
⇒ 2y = x + z ---- (2)
Solving equation (1) and (2)
⇒ y = 10
⇒ x + z = 20
But the value of x and z cannot be found.
Statement III
⇒ x > y
∵ x, y and z are in the arithmetic progression
⇒ Combining the statement III, the only possible value of x and z can be 12 and 8 respectively.
∴ Profit of A = x/(x + 2y + 3z) × 7000 = 12/(12 + 20 + 24) × 7000
⇒ 1500
∴ All the statements together are required to answer the question.
